Octagon shares in recovery fund

The Octagon in Bolton has welcomed government funding of £620,232 as part of the £1.57 billion Culture Recovery Fund to help face the challenges of the coronavirus pandemic.

The money will support the theatre to reopen its new building in 2021 and helps cover some of the financial losses. The theatre hopes its reopening will be a beacon of hope in an extraordinarily difficult time for Bolton, which had endured local lockdown longer than many parts of the country.
